**Ticket: Expired pooler credential for ledger-sync (Marnwell Systems)**

The service credential used by the ledger-sync worker to authenticate against the Dovetail connection pooler expired at rotation on the 14th. Since then, the pool drains under load because new connections are rejected while existing ones persist, producing intermittent timeouts rather than a clean failure. I have verified no other consumers share this credential. A replacement has been issued with identical scopes and is recorded here for review.

app token of fajop-fahif = qvz4-AnML

Key ceremony step 7 — Squatterhawk scanner. Confirm the typo-squatting package scanner key rotated and the old shard destroyed. Verify Squatterhawk resumes scanning the Fennelbox registry mirror within five minutes. If escrow restore is required, use the recovery passphrase. It is recorded on the line immediately below.

vault phrase of kahog-yahif = queneth-istion-pelael-ulador

**14:22** — Renders on Marlowe templates crept from 80ms to 4s after the cache warmer got disabled by a config typo. Support saw "slow dashboard" tickets spike. Kessa re-enabled the warmer and latency dropped back within minutes. If customers ask, point them at the fix build, identified by the token below.

trace token, yahof-yadup: htk21_3e52fc440779ed8614351

Hey — handing off the EXIF scrubber work on Pixelmoor. The strip pass now removes GPS and serial tags before upload; tests are green. One thing for your review: the scrubber's config vault re-locked after I rotated keys. You'll need to unseal it yourself, so here's the recovery passphrase.

unlock words, tawef-hahag: frawyn-fraax-drudor

## Deployment

Deploying GridWit (our crossword generator) is mostly painless. Push to main, wait for the pipeline, and the puzzle workers roll over one at a time — no downtime, no drama. If generation stalls mid-rollout, just restart the dictionary cache pod; it's the usual culprit. On-call folks: don't scale workers past six without bumping the cache first. The config the service ships with is below.

deployment values, kawip-kafog:
belath:
  pin: 3709
  tenant: ulaox
  seal: seal_25075386
  metrics_host: metrics.belath.halixhq.test
  standby_team: gormir
  escalation: wenys-fenwyn
  nonce: 26e5f7